Leaders embroiled in corruption will face action: NC senior leader Poudel

Gaighat–Nepali Congress senior leader Ram Chandra Poudel has said the party will take stern action if any of its leaders was found implicated in corruption, notwithstanding whatever that leader's position in the party.

Senior leader Poudel said this while addressing a press conference organised by Press Union Udayapur at the NC party office in Gaighat, the headquarters of Udayapur district today.

He is in Gaighat in connection with the party work. Stating that the names of leaders of various political parties, including NC president Sher Bahadur Deuba, have been implicated in the Baluwatar land scam, the Ncell tax scam and the Wide-body airplane purchase scam, he said they were ready to take action against the party president Deuba himself, if it is proven that he is involved in any scam.

Leader Poudel said that although the incumbent government has a lot of opportunities to carryout meaningful works for public welfare, it has not been able to do so up to the people's expectations.

As he said, a war of words was going on between the ruling side and the opposition side at present, and this war of words was not for strengthening the democracy and federalism.

The NC senior leader said both the ruling and the opposition sides should be courteous towards each other and remain within the parliamentary decorum while speaking.

Leader Poudel said the NC would not be affected by minor issues within the party as it was a political party with a long history. He suggested the present government to focus on bringing agriculture revolution and tourism development in the country, than making tall speeches. Poudel said that he could also contest for the post of party president in the party's general convention, if required. ---
